Common Sense Solutions, LLC provides consulting services to companies interested in complying with federal and state laws and regulations involving wetlands and navigable waterways, petroleum and hazardous waste, brownfields project planning and the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A). We also make planning and management recommendations for brownfields projects, outdoor recreation and natural resource assessments and provide comprehensive training and coaching services to sharpen corporate managerial skills to enhance environmental awareness.
